课程背景:
数据库技术让财会、审计人员面临电子数据、网络技术让数据共享度不断提高,企业对数据的安全性、正确性、完整性与及时性的要求越来越高,对数据的分析利用越来越急迫,同时对电子数据的稽核审计流程与方法也亟待改变。本课程包括三个部分。第一部分为会计信息化概论。第二、第三部分,通过精心设计的教学案例,循序渐进地讲解了会计软件开发平台的主要内容与要点,重点阐述数据库与数据管理、SQL语言及应用。针对进销存、账务处理系统,演示了应用Excel进行手工数据处理,到进行业务流程分析、功能设计、数据库设计,再到应用SQL语句建立数据库相关表,应用SQL语句进行相关数据的输入、修改、删除、查询、稽核审计、账表计算、统计分析等处理的全过程。最终基于开发平台通过嵌入SQL语句实现了相关系统各主要功能模块的开发。
课程收益:
● 会计信息化不再以操作应用会计软件为主要目标,而是更加注重对数据库、SQL语言的应用,提高学员对电子数据的提取、分析与利用能力。
● 通过精心设计的教学案例,循序渐进地讲解会计软件开发平台的主要内容与要点,最终基于开发平台通过嵌入SQL语句实现相关系统各主要功能模块的开发。
课程时间:1天,6小时/天
课程对象:企业中高层管理者
课程方式:讲师讲授+案例分析+互动讨论+角色扮演+情景模拟+实操演练
课程模型:
课程大纲
第一篇 会计信息化概论
一、会计信息化导论
1.会计信息化的基本概念
2.信息技术对会计工作的影响
3.会计数据处理技术
4.会计软件在我国发展的历史
互动讨论:试分析信息化环境下,财务会计报告发生的变化。
二、会计信息系统分析与设计
1.会计信息系统分析
案例1:手工日常账务处理业务流程
案例2:计算机日常账务处理业务流程
案例3:账务处理系统数据流程图
案例4:账务处理系统数据字典
2.会计信息系统设计
案例1:进销存系统案例数据库设计
案例2:账务处理系统案例数据库设计
3.信息系统实施
4.会计软件操作
互动讨论:系统设计的主要任务有哪些?
第二篇 会计软件开发平台概述
一、了解PowerBuilder
1.创建应用的基本步骤
2.PowerBuilder基础知识
案例分析:创建简单的单个商品介绍应用。
实战演练:分析、开发一个简单的员工个人自我介绍应用程序。
二、PowerScript基础
1.PowerScript语言基础
2.PowerScript编程基础
3.标签控件
互动讨论:在应用程序开发中,什么情况会导致20 000+30 000不等于50 000?
三、窗口与控件
1.窗口
2.控件
3.数组
实战演练:分析、设计进销存管理系统的界面。
四、函数
1.常用函数
2.其他函数
3.触发器
实战演练:分析、开发计算机犯罪、作弊工具软件(如改变四舍五入规则、控制中奖号码、密码泄漏等)
五、初始化文件与系统集成
1.初始化文件
2.库管理器
3.系统集成
实战演练:利用初始化文件实现对客户的管理。
六、数据库对象与数据管理
导入案例:进销存系统原型案例
1.数据库接口
2.数据库管理器
3.数据库管理
4.操作数据库表
5.操作数据
实战演练:创建进销存系统原型案例数据库,利用PowerBuilder中的数据库管理工具,实现对商品信息、操作员信息、销售单、库存、进销存数量与报表等相关数据的处理。
七、SQL语言
1.SQL简介
2.数据库操作
3.表操作
4.数据查询
5.数据更新
案例分析:通过SQL语句实现对进销存系统的数据稽核审计。
实战演练:利用SQL语句实现对库存、进销存数量月报表的计算处理。
八、嵌套SQL应用
1.事务对象
2.嵌套SQL语句应用
案例分析:商品信息管理
互动讨论:如何实现按任意选定日期范围计算数量月报表?
九、数据窗口对象及应用
1.创建数据窗口对象
2.管理数据窗口对象
3.在数据窗口中实现对数据管理
4.数据窗口控件的常用函数
5.数据窗口常用事件
6.数据的处理、检索与计算
互动讨论:归纳总结不同商品信息管理方案的特点。
十、进销存系统开发
1.自定义函数
2.菜单
3.继承
互动讨论:如何实现当采购单、销售单据保存时,库存能及时更新?
第三篇 账务处理系统案例分析、设计与开发
一、账务处理系统案例分析与设计
1.账务处理系统案例描述
案例1:设计一个涵盖账务处理系统基本业务的案例
案例2:编制案例的经济业务
2.账务处理系统分析与设计
3.手工处理账务处理系统中数据
案例:针对前面设计的账务处理系统案例以及相应的经济业务,应用Excel或Word手工处理案例数据。
4.应用SQL处理账务处理系统中数据
案例:创建账务处理系统案例数据库,应用SQL处理账务处理系统中数据。
案例分析:通过嵌入SQL语句,开发账务系统案例数据查询系统。
二、账务处理系统案例数据稽核审计
案例1:分析账务处理系统数据中可能存在的非正常数据
案例2:应用SQL语句制造账务处理系统中非正常数据
案例3:应用SQL稽核审计账务处理系统中非正常数据
要点:账务案例数据稽核审计系统开发
案例:通过嵌入SQL语句,开发账务系统案例数据稽核审计系统
三、账务处理系统开发
1.账务处理系统案例开发概况
2.账务处理系统模块开发
案例1:开发环境准备
案例2:创建账务处理系统应用
案例3:创建账务处理系统数据窗口对象
案例4:账务处理系统登录模块开发
案例5:账套信息管理模块开发
案例6:数据初始化模块开发
案例7:码表管理模块开发
案例8:操作员信息管理模块开发
案例9:会计科目管理模块开发
案例10:会计科目余额初始化管理模块开发
案例11:试算平衡检验与科目余额初始完毕确定模块开发
案例12:凭证录入管理模块开发
案例13:凭证审核与记账模块开发
案例14:期末结账模块开发
案例15:账簿查询模块开发
互动讨论:针对前面开发的进销存系统以及账务处理系统,如何将其集成实现采购单、销售单自动生成会计凭证。
课程收尾:回顾课程,答疑解惑,合影道别